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for out-of-order mapping from snapshot market data to DDR storage space

A storage space and data technology, applied in the input/output process of data processing, electrical digital data processing, input/output to record carrier, etc., can solve problems such as inapplicable decoding methods, and achieve great attraction and delay Inexpensive, low-cost effect

Inactive Publication Date: 2021-12-07
北京中科胜芯科技有限公司
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] However, the above method is not applicable to the method of decoding using FPGA, and the control of its storage space is a big challenge

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for out-of-order mapping from snapshot market data to DDR storage space
  • Method for out-of-order mapping from snapshot market data to DDR storage space

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0018] A method for out-of-order mapping of snapshot market data to DDR storage space, the following steps are performed:

[0019] 1) At the receiving end, the data input by the data source is encoded according to the field;

[0020] 2) Map the address in step 1) with the 256-bit wide address of DDR;

[0021] 3) Allocate byte enable data for each field after the mapping is completed, and sort according to the output order;

[0022] 4) According to the byte enable data, the data input by the data source is written to the corresponding position of the DDR, and the data reception is completed.

[0023] Such as figure 1 As shown, the data source field address and the DDR address have been byte-enabled after receiving the mapping relationship, and have been adjusted according to the output sequence.

[0024] The byte enable data replaces one byte with 1 bit, and DDR has a fixed 256b bit width, that is, 32 bytes require 32 bits.

[0025] In step 3), it may happen that the data o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a method for out-of-order mapping from snapshot market information data to a DDR storage space, and belongs to the technical field of certified financial market information FPGA decoding acceleration. The method comprises the following steps of: 1) carrying out address coding on data input by a data source according to fields at a receiving end; 2) mapping the address in the step (1) and an address with 256-bit width of DDR; 3) distributing byte enabling data for each field after mapping is completed, and sorting according to an output sequence; and 4) writing the data input for the data source into the corresponding position of the DDR according to the byte enabling data to complete data receiving. According to the method, the write-in problem caused by the uncertainty of the snapshot data input sequence and the fixed bit width of the DDR is solved, more importantly, sequencing is completed by performing address coding on the fields and allocating byte enable data during write-in, and the delay of data output is reduced.

Description

technical field [0001] The invention relates to a method for out-of-order mapping of snapshot market data to DDR storage space, and belongs to the technical field of FPGA decoding acceleration of Shanghai Stock Exchange financial market data. Background technique [0002] SSE Level-2 market is a new generation of Shanghai Stock Exchange market launched by Shanghai Stock Exchange Information Network Co., Ltd. The data adopts the interface based on FIX / FAST protocol, and the market is transmitted through the private network of SSE Information Network Co., Ltd.; on the basic market Added value-added information to better meet the differentiated needs of institutional investors and professional investors for market information. When the receiving end performs decoding, the incremental data of each stock needs to be restored to new full data according to the previous full data of the corresponding stock, and the previous full data needs to be stored, and then calculated and updat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06
CPCG06F3/061G06F3/0611G06F3/0638G06F3/0656G06F3/0679
Inventor 温士魁杨海钢贾一平涂开辉
Owner 北京中科胜芯科技有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products